PROCTORVILLE — With two down, the rest stepped up.

The Fairland Dragons were missing Joe Stewart and Chad Gibson, but they got big contributions elsewhere as they won their own invitational track meet Friday.

Fairland coach Jon Buchanan praised the efforts of his short-handed team.

“My guys really competed hard tonight,” said Buchanan. “We were down a couple of our best athletes right now and we just had all our guys really step up.”

Fairland had 178 points while the runner-up Ironton Fighting Tigers had 176 points. Chesapeake was third with 63 followed by Meigs with 42, South Point 22, Lincoln County 19, South Gallia 8.5 and Wayne 8.

Kenny Smith and Matt Bloomfield led the Fairland effort. Smith had 34 points and Bloomfield 32.5 while Raine Wireman, Hunter Gibson and Logan Froehlich came up big as well.

Wireman, a freshman, ran a 2:05 in the 4×800 relay and a 4:54 in the 1600. Gibson had 24.5 points and Froehlich 15.

“We just had a ton of guys really compete hard tonight. We have a great group of seniors who I’ll miss tremendously and who really laid it on the line tonight. To score 178 points without two of our best, that really says a lot about the heart of our team.”

Bloomfield won the 100-meter dash, the 200 and the 400 and also ran a leg on the 200-meter relay team. Smith won both hurdle races, was second in the high jump and third in the long jump.

“Our guys gave a great effort. It came down to a place here and a place there,” said Ironton coach Greg Cronacher.

Ryan Sias won the high jump for Ironton, was second in the pole vault and 100 meters, and joined Jon Monnig, Tyler Hager and Tres Wilks to win the 4×100 relay.

Monnig cleared 13-feet to win the pole vault and Charles Smith was second in the 200 by two-tenths of a second.

Ironton’s distance runners had another strong meet led by Gary Monroe and Pierce Reeves.

Monroe won the 3200 and teamed with Reeves, Dustin Moritz and Adam “Simba” Stumbo to win the 4×800. Reeves also won the 800 and 1600 meters.

Ben Wells was first in the discus and second in the shot put for Ironton. Wilks was second in the long jump.

Chesapeake’s Peter Hintz won the long jump.

The Lady Dragons easily won the girls’ meet with 173 points to runner-up Ironton’s 90. Coal Grove was third with 81 points followed by Chesapeake with 34, Meigs 33, South Point 32, South Gallia 25, Lincoln County 18 and Covenant 18.

Jordan Aldridge led Fairland as she claimed high point honors with 30. She won both hurdle events and the 200 meters.

Teammate Megan Brooks won the pole vault and the 100 meters.

Ironton’s Taylor Hacker was first in the 400 meters and Ariel Schweickart won the 1600.

Coal Grove was strong in the field events as Chelsea Delong won the discus, Doni Winters the shot put and Haley Johnson the long jump.

South Point hosts its invitational on Friday.
